TrueNoord is a fast-growing regional aircraft leasing company with offices in Amsterdam, Dublin, London, and Singapore. It is a full-service platform providing leasing and lease management services supported by extensive knowledge of aircraft finance to operators and investors worldwide in the regional aircraft sector. TrueNoord exclusively invests in latest technology turboprops and regional jet aircraft, with a deep understanding of the critical role of regional aircraft in linking remote locations to larger urban areas, providing a feeder service to major hubs, and fulfilling carriers’ lower demand off-peak services in a growing global market.
 TrueNoord is supported by cornerstone investors Freshstream, BlackRock, abrdn/Patria and others.
